hooks in api error messages to delete methods
Project: http://git-wip-us.apache.org/repos/asf/incubator-trafficcontrol/repo Commit: http://git-wip-us.apache.org/repos/asf/incubator-trafficcontrol/commit/3f869ddd Tree: http://git-wip-us.apache.org/repos/asf/incubator-trafficcontrol/tree/3f869ddd Diff: http://git-wip-us.apache.org/repos/asf/incubator-trafficcontrol/diff/3f869ddd Branch: refs/heads/psql Commit: 3f869dddc60e752427da8098eaabc7061281ae28 Parents: de01156 Author: Jeremy Mitchell <mitchell...@gmail.com> Authored: Fri Oct 14 15:31:00 2016 -0600 Committer: Jeremy Mitchell <mitchell...@gmail.com> Committed: Fri Oct 14 15:31:00 2016 -0600 ---------------------------------------------------------------------- .../experimental/ui/app/src/common/api/ASNService.js | 4 ++-- .../experimental/ui/app/src/common/api/CDNService.js | 4 ++-- .../ui/app/src/common/api/CacheGroupService.js | 4 ++-- .../ui/app/src/common/api/DeliveryServiceService.js | 4 ++-- .../ui/app/src/common/api/DivisionService.js | 4 ++-- .../ui/app/src/common/api/LocationService.js | 4 ++-- .../ui/app/src/common/api/ParameterService.js | 4 ++-- .../ui/app/src/common/api/ProfileService.js | 4 ++-- .../experimental/ui/app/src/common/api/RegionService.js | 4 ++-- .../experimental/ui/app/src/common/api/ServerService.js | 4 ++-- .../experimental/ui/app/src/common/api/StatusService.js | 12 ++++++------ .../experimental/ui/app/src/common/api/TenantService.js | 4 ++-- .../experimental/ui/app/src/common/api/TypeService.js | 12 ++++++------ .../experimental/ui/app/src/common/api/UserService.js | 4 ++-- 14 files changed, 36 insertions(+), 36 deletions(-) ---------------------------------------------------------------------- http://git-wip-us.apache.org/repos/asf/incubator-trafficcontrol/blob/3f869ddd/traffic_ops/experimental/ui/app/src/common/api/ASNService.js ---------------------------------------------------------------------- diff --git a/traffic_ops/experimental/ui/app/src/common/api/ASNService.js b/traffic_ops/experimental/ui/app/src/common/api/ASNService.js index addd29d..1edaca0 100644 --- a/traffic_ops/experimental/ui/app/src/common/api/ASNService.js +++ b/traffic_ops/experimental/ui/app/src/common/api/ASNService.js @@ -39,8 +39,8 @@ var ASNService = function(Restangular, locationUtils, messageModel) { function() { messageModel.setMessages([ { level: 'success', text: 'ASN deleted' } ], true); }, - function() { - messageModel.setMessages([ { level: 'error', text: 'ASN delete failed' } ], false); + function(fault) { + messageModel.setMessages(fault.data.alerts, false); } ); }; http://git-wip-us.apache.org/repos/asf/incubator-trafficcontrol/blob/3f869ddd/traffic_ops/experimental/ui/app/src/common/api/CDNService.js ---------------------------------------------------------------------- diff --git a/traffic_ops/experimental/ui/app/src/common/api/CDNService.js b/traffic_ops/experimental/ui/app/src/common/api/CDNService.js index 3805859..08e1f8a 100644 --- a/traffic_ops/experimental/ui/app/src/common/api/CDNService.js +++ b/traffic_ops/experimental/ui/app/src/common/api/CDNService.js @@ -39,8 +39,8 @@ var CDNService = function(Restangular, locationUtils, messageModel) { function() { messageModel.setMessages([ { level: 'success', text: 'CDN deleted' } ], true); }, - function() { - messageModel.setMessages([ { level: 'error', text: 'CDN delete failed' } ], false); + function(fault) { + messageModel.setMessages(fault.data.alerts, false); } ); }; http://git-wip-us.apache.org/repos/asf/incubator-trafficcontrol/blob/3f869ddd/traffic_ops/experimental/ui/app/src/common/api/CacheGroupService.js ---------------------------------------------------------------------- diff --git a/traffic_ops/experimental/ui/app/src/common/api/CacheGroupService.js b/traffic_ops/experimental/ui/app/src/common/api/CacheGroupService.js index cd381a9..fd953cd 100644 --- a/traffic_ops/experimental/ui/app/src/common/api/CacheGroupService.js +++ b/traffic_ops/experimental/ui/app/src/common/api/CacheGroupService.js @@ -39,8 +39,8 @@ var CacheGroupService = function(Restangular, locationUtils, messageModel) { function() { messageModel.setMessages([ { level: 'success', text: 'Cache group deleted' } ], true); }, - function() { - messageModel.setMessages([ { level: 'error', text: 'Cache group delete failed' } ], false); + function(fault) { + messageModel.setMessages(fault.data.alerts, false); } ); }; http://git-wip-us.apache.org/repos/asf/incubator-trafficcontrol/blob/3f869ddd/traffic_ops/experimental/ui/app/src/common/api/DeliveryServiceService.js ---------------------------------------------------------------------- diff --git a/traffic_ops/experimental/ui/app/src/common/api/DeliveryServiceService.js b/traffic_ops/experimental/ui/app/src/common/api/DeliveryServiceService.js index bfefe85..cdf5fd5 100644 --- a/traffic_ops/experimental/ui/app/src/common/api/DeliveryServiceService.js +++ b/traffic_ops/experimental/ui/app/src/common/api/DeliveryServiceService.js @@ -39,8 +39,8 @@ var DeliveryServiceService = function(Restangular, locationUtils, messageModel) function() { messageModel.setMessages([ { level: 'success', text: 'Delivery service deleted' } ], true); }, - function() { - messageModel.setMessages([ { level: 'error', text: 'Delivery service delete failed' } ], false); + function(fault) { + messageModel.setMessages(fault.data.alerts, false); } ); }; http://git-wip-us.apache.org/repos/asf/incubator-trafficcontrol/blob/3f869ddd/traffic_ops/experimental/ui/app/src/common/api/DivisionService.js ---------------------------------------------------------------------- diff --git a/traffic_ops/experimental/ui/app/src/common/api/DivisionService.js b/traffic_ops/experimental/ui/app/src/common/api/DivisionService.js index 5ad4084..219083f 100644 --- a/traffic_ops/experimental/ui/app/src/common/api/DivisionService.js +++ b/traffic_ops/experimental/ui/app/src/common/api/DivisionService.js @@ -39,8 +39,8 @@ var DivisionService = function(Restangular, locationUtils, messageModel) { function() { messageModel.setMessages([ { level: 'success', text: 'Division deleted' } ], true); }, - function() { - messageModel.setMessages([ { level: 'error', text: 'Division delete failed' } ], false); + function(fault) { + messageModel.setMessages(fault.data.alerts, false); } ); }; http://git-wip-us.apache.org/repos/asf/incubator-trafficcontrol/blob/3f869ddd/traffic_ops/experimental/ui/app/src/common/api/LocationService.js ---------------------------------------------------------------------- diff --git a/traffic_ops/experimental/ui/app/src/common/api/LocationService.js b/traffic_ops/experimental/ui/app/src/common/api/LocationService.js index 5aceafb..6a82c51 100644 --- a/traffic_ops/experimental/ui/app/src/common/api/LocationService.js +++ b/traffic_ops/experimental/ui/app/src/common/api/LocationService.js @@ -40,8 +40,8 @@ var LocationService = function(Restangular, locationUtils, messageModel) { function() { messageModel.setMessages([ { level: 'success', text: 'Location deleted' } ], true); }, - function() { - messageModel.setMessages([ { level: 'error', text: 'Location delete failed' } ], false); + function(fault) { + messageModel.setMessages(fault.data.alerts, false); } ); }; http://git-wip-us.apache.org/repos/asf/incubator-trafficcontrol/blob/3f869ddd/traffic_ops/experimental/ui/app/src/common/api/ParameterService.js ---------------------------------------------------------------------- diff --git a/traffic_ops/experimental/ui/app/src/common/api/ParameterService.js b/traffic_ops/experimental/ui/app/src/common/api/ParameterService.js index 82807bf..14e6cff 100644 --- a/traffic_ops/experimental/ui/app/src/common/api/ParameterService.js +++ b/traffic_ops/experimental/ui/app/src/common/api/ParameterService.js @@ -39,8 +39,8 @@ var ParameterService = function(Restangular, locationUtils, messageModel) { function() { messageModel.setMessages([ { level: 'success', text: 'Parameter deleted' } ], true); }, - function() { - messageModel.setMessages([ { level: 'error', text: 'Parameter delete failed' } ], false); + function(fault) { + messageModel.setMessages(fault.data.alerts, false); } ); }; http://git-wip-us.apache.org/repos/asf/incubator-trafficcontrol/blob/3f869ddd/traffic_ops/experimental/ui/app/src/common/api/ProfileService.js ---------------------------------------------------------------------- diff --git a/traffic_ops/experimental/ui/app/src/common/api/ProfileService.js b/traffic_ops/experimental/ui/app/src/common/api/ProfileService.js index f51575a..1b05cc8 100644 --- a/traffic_ops/experimental/ui/app/src/common/api/ProfileService.js +++ b/traffic_ops/experimental/ui/app/src/common/api/ProfileService.js @@ -39,8 +39,8 @@ var ProfileService = function(Restangular, locationUtils, messageModel) { function() { messageModel.setMessages([ { level: 'success', text: 'Profile deleted' } ], true); }, - function() { - messageModel.setMessages([ { level: 'error', text: 'Profile delete failed' } ], false); + function(fault) { + messageModel.setMessages(fault.data.alerts, false); } ); }; http://git-wip-us.apache.org/repos/asf/incubator-trafficcontrol/blob/3f869ddd/traffic_ops/experimental/ui/app/src/common/api/RegionService.js ---------------------------------------------------------------------- diff --git a/traffic_ops/experimental/ui/app/src/common/api/RegionService.js b/traffic_ops/experimental/ui/app/src/common/api/RegionService.js index 705c9cc..782e028 100644 --- a/traffic_ops/experimental/ui/app/src/common/api/RegionService.js +++ b/traffic_ops/experimental/ui/app/src/common/api/RegionService.js @@ -38,8 +38,8 @@ var RegionService = function(Restangular, messageModel) { function() { messageModel.setMessages([ { level: 'success', text: 'Region deleted' } ], true); }, - function() { - messageModel.setMessages([ { level: 'error', text: 'Region delete failed' } ], false); + function(fault) { + messageModel.setMessages(fault.data.alerts, false); } ); }; http://git-wip-us.apache.org/repos/asf/incubator-trafficcontrol/blob/3f869ddd/traffic_ops/experimental/ui/app/src/common/api/ServerService.js ---------------------------------------------------------------------- diff --git a/traffic_ops/experimental/ui/app/src/common/api/ServerService.js b/traffic_ops/experimental/ui/app/src/common/api/ServerService.js index c8edfaa..4ed37b9 100644 --- a/traffic_ops/experimental/ui/app/src/common/api/ServerService.js +++ b/traffic_ops/experimental/ui/app/src/common/api/ServerService.js @@ -39,8 +39,8 @@ var ServerService = function(Restangular, locationUtils, messageModel) { function() { messageModel.setMessages([ { level: 'success', text: 'Server deleted' } ], true); }, - function() { - messageModel.setMessages([ { level: 'error', text: 'Server delete failed' } ], false); + function(fault) { + messageModel.setMessages(fault.data.alerts, false); } ); }; http://git-wip-us.apache.org/repos/asf/incubator-trafficcontrol/blob/3f869ddd/traffic_ops/experimental/ui/app/src/common/api/StatusService.js ---------------------------------------------------------------------- diff --git a/traffic_ops/experimental/ui/app/src/common/api/StatusService.js b/traffic_ops/experimental/ui/app/src/common/api/StatusService.js index 6d68aee..0d16473 100644 --- a/traffic_ops/experimental/ui/app/src/common/api/StatusService.js +++ b/traffic_ops/experimental/ui/app/src/common/api/StatusService.js @@ -36,12 +36,12 @@ var StatusService = function(Restangular, locationUtils, messageModel) { this.deleteStatus = function(id) { return Restangular.one("statuses", id).remove() .then( - function() { - messageModel.setMessages([ { level: 'success', text: 'Status deleted' } ], true); - }, - function() { - messageModel.setMessages([ { level: 'error', text: 'Status delete failed' } ], false); - } + function() { + messageModel.setMessages([ { level: 'success', text: 'Status deleted' } ], true); + }, + function(fault) { + messageModel.setMessages(fault.data.alerts, false); + } ); }; http://git-wip-us.apache.org/repos/asf/incubator-trafficcontrol/blob/3f869ddd/traffic_ops/experimental/ui/app/src/common/api/TenantService.js ---------------------------------------------------------------------- diff --git a/traffic_ops/experimental/ui/app/src/common/api/TenantService.js b/traffic_ops/experimental/ui/app/src/common/api/TenantService.js index d880deb..9c392a5 100644 --- a/traffic_ops/experimental/ui/app/src/common/api/TenantService.js +++ b/traffic_ops/experimental/ui/app/src/common/api/TenantService.js @@ -38,8 +38,8 @@ var TenantService = function(Restangular, messageModel) { function() { messageModel.setMessages([ { level: 'success', text: 'Tenant deleted' } ], true); }, - function() { - messageModel.setMessages([ { level: 'error', text: 'Tenant delete failed' } ], false); + function(fault) { + messageModel.setMessages(fault.data.alerts, false); } ); }; http://git-wip-us.apache.org/repos/asf/incubator-trafficcontrol/blob/3f869ddd/traffic_ops/experimental/ui/app/src/common/api/TypeService.js ---------------------------------------------------------------------- diff --git a/traffic_ops/experimental/ui/app/src/common/api/TypeService.js b/traffic_ops/experimental/ui/app/src/common/api/TypeService.js index 6441223..da0f566 100644 --- a/traffic_ops/experimental/ui/app/src/common/api/TypeService.js +++ b/traffic_ops/experimental/ui/app/src/common/api/TypeService.js @@ -36,12 +36,12 @@ var TypeService = function(Restangular, locationUtils, messageModel) { this.deleteType = function(id) { return Restangular.one("types", id).remove() .then( - function() { - messageModel.setMessages([ { level: 'success', text: 'Type deleted' } ], true); - }, - function() { - messageModel.setMessages([ { level: 'error', text: 'Type delete failed' } ], false); - } + function() { + messageModel.setMessages([ { level: 'success', text: 'Type deleted' } ], true); + }, + function(fault) { + messageModel.setMessages(fault.data.alerts, false); + } ); }; http://git-wip-us.apache.org/repos/asf/incubator-trafficcontrol/blob/3f869ddd/traffic_ops/experimental/ui/app/src/common/api/UserService.js ---------------------------------------------------------------------- diff --git a/traffic_ops/experimental/ui/app/src/common/api/UserService.js b/traffic_ops/experimental/ui/app/src/common/api/UserService.js index b8c010d..118abf6 100755 --- a/traffic_ops/experimental/ui/app/src/common/api/UserService.js +++ b/traffic_ops/experimental/ui/app/src/common/api/UserService.js @@ -81,8 +81,8 @@ var UserService = function(Restangular, $http, $location, $q, authService, locat function() { messageModel.setMessages([ { level: 'success', text: 'User deleted' } ], true); }, - function() { - messageModel.setMessages([ { level: 'error', text: 'User delete failed' } ], false); + function(fault) { + messageModel.setMessages(fault.data.alerts, false); } ); };